Weather in March

The first month of the spring, March, is a cold month in Richmond, Massachusetts, with an average temperature fluctuating between 24.6°F (-4.1°C) and 39.7°F (4.3°C).

Temperature

March's arrival coincides with a subtle temperature rise, moving from February's freezing cold 31.5°F (-0.3°C) to an icy 39.7°F (4.3°C). During March, the average low-temperature in Richmond is a subzero cold 24.6°F (-4.1°C).

Humidity

In March, the average relative humidity in Richmond is 81%.

Rainfall

In Richmond, in March, during 6.5 rainfall days, 0.47" (12mm) of precipitation is typically accumulated. Throughout the year, in Richmond, Massachusetts, there are 88.8 rainfall days, and 7.32" (186m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Snowfall

Months with snowfall are January through May, October through December. In March, it is snowing for 5.9 days. Throughout March, 0.94" (24mm) of snow is accumulated. Throughout the year, in Richmond, Massachusetts, there are 33.4 snowfall days, and 5.87" (149mm) of snow is accumulated.

Daylight

In Richmond, Massachusetts, the average length of the day in March is 11h and 58min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 6:27 am and sunset at 5:43 pm EST. On the last day of March, in Richmond, sunrise is at 6:36 am and sunset at 7:18 pm EDT.
Note: On Sunday, March 10. 2024, at 2:00 am, Daylight Saving Time starts, and the time zone changes from EST to EDT. Daylight Saving Time lasts until Sunday, November 3. 2024, at 2:00 am; consequently, the time zone reverts from EDT to EST.

Sunshine

In March, the average sunshine is 5.4h.

UV index

January through March, October through December, with an average maximum UV index of 2, are months with the lowest UV index in Richmond. A UV Index of 2, and less, symbolizes a minimal health vulnerability from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for average individuals.
Note: A typical high UV index of 2 in March suggests the following recommendations:
Long-term sun exposure is typically not a concern for most. However, those with sensitive skin, infants, and children must always have protection. The most potent solar radiation is around mid-day, so one should minimize exposure to direct sunlight during this period. Opt for tightly woven and loose clothing to enhance protection from the Sun. Be aware! The intensity of the Sun's UV radiation can be amplified nearly twice due to snow reflection.
